The Benefits of Manual Therapy

There are many benefits of Manual Therapy, including to relieve pain, and improve joint movement and flexibility. 

First off, what is Manual Therapy? 

Manual therapy is a hands-on approach used within a course of treatment that includes specific techniques to address muscle and soft tissue pain, joint stiffness, posture, and to assist in efficient movement. Manual therapy techniques assist in restoring fluid motion to the affected joint or soft tissue with the focus on better overall movement.

Our team of qualified Therapists use various manual therapy techniques to treat musculoskeletal injuries. These techniques include:

  • spinal and peripheral joint mobilisation, 
  • deep tissue release, 
  • soft tissue massage, 
  • trigger point therapy, 
  • passive stretching, 
  • and more! 

How does Manual Therapy benefit patients? 

Manual therapy is customised to each patient’s individual condition, making it a very personalised form of treatment. Based on a careful examination, manual therapy is incorporated into the treatment plan according to their body’s specific needs. Manual therapy is used in conjunction with physical exercise to restore function to the treated area and entire body.
